PERKEMBANGAN KEDUDUKAN KOMISI PEMBERANTASAN KORUPSI DALAM SISTEM KETATANEGARAAN INDONESIA: PERSPEKTIF CONSTITUTIONAL DIALOGUE
Abstrak
The debate over the position of the Corruption Eradication Commission (KPK) in the Indonesian state administration system continues at the level of the political superstructure until now. The difference in the theoretical approach used causes there to be no common perception regarding the position of the KPK. Through the perspective of constitutional dialogue, this paper finds the development of the position of the KPK from an independent institution to a quasi-independent institution. Unfortunately, this perspective has not contributed to the ideal institutional position for the KPK. In the future, it is necessary to restructure the KPK institutions through comprehensive changes to the KPK Law. This paper is a normative legal research that uses a statutory, case, and conceptual approach.
